Bookroo's summary

Alice uncovers her uncle Geryon's dark secrets and seeks a spell from a mysterious feline guardian to stop him. But trapping Geryon leaves the library vulnerable to other Readers. As danger looms, Alice must rally allies, including former friends and magical creatures, to defend against an impending attack. Can she navigate the treacherous alliances and uncover the truth before it's too late?

From the publisher

An action-packed middle-grade fantasy with classic writing, a resourceful heroine, a host of magical creatures, and no shortage of narrow escapes–for fans of Story Thieves, Inkheart, Coraline, and Harry Potter. For Alice, danger threatens from inside the library as well as out. Having figured out the role her master and uncle, Geryon, played in her father’s disappearance, Alice turns to Ending–the mysterious, magical giant feline and guardian of Geryon’s library–for a spell to incapacitate Geryon. But, like all cats, Ending is adept at keeping secrets and Alice doesn’t know the whole story. Once she traps Geryon with Ending’s spell, there’s no one to stop the other Readers from sending their apprentices to pillage Geryon’s library. As Alice prepares to face an impending attack from the combined might of the Readers, she gathers what forces she can–the apprentices she once thought might be her friends, the magical creatures imprisoned in Geryon’s library–not knowing who, if anyone, she can trust.
